CM Yumnam Khemchand participates in Pariksha Pe Charcha 2026 at Wangkhei High School

Chief Minister Yumnam Khemchand today attended the ninth edition of Pariksha Pe Charcha 2026 at Wangkhei High School in Imphal East district, marking his first participation in the programme after assuming office.
The event brought together students, teachers and education officials to engage with the nationwide interactive initiative led by Prime Minister Narendra Modi. During the programme, the Prime Minister addressed students and responded to their queries, offering practical guidance on facing examinations with confidence, focus and a positive frame of mind.
Interacting with students on the occasion, Chief Minister Yumnam Khemchand said the Prime Minister’s messages were relatable and reassuring, particularly for young learners experiencing academic pressure. He observed that such interactions help reduce examination-related stress while encouraging self-belief and mental resilience among students. The Chief Minister noted that Pariksha Pe Charcha has emerged as an effective platform to motivate students in Manipur to pursue their academic aspirations with clarity and determination.
He also appreciated the efforts of the Department of Education (Schools) for successfully organising the programme and ensuring smooth participation of students. According to him, initiatives that focus on students’ mental well-being alongside academic performance are essential for building a balanced and confident generation.
The function was attended by Speaker of the Manipur Legislative Assembly Thokchom Satyabrata, Deputy Chief Minister Losii Dikho, Minister Konthoujam Govindas, and Minister Khuraijam Loken, along with senior officials of the Education Department.
